
Islanders Acquire Lapenna from Voltigeurs
December 19, 2021 - Quebec Maritimes Junior Hockey League (QMJHL)
Charlottetown Islanders News Release
The Charlottetown Islanders have acquired goaltender Francesco Lapenna and a pair of draft picks from the Drummondville Voltigeurs. It was announced on Sunday morning by General Manager Jim Hulton.
In return, the Islanders have sent Jacob Goobie, Sam Oliver and a pair of 2024 draft picks to the Voltigeurs.
"We are very excited to add Francesco to our team. He is an elite veteran goalie with a proven track record" commented Hulton. "We would also like to thank Sam and Jake for their contributions to the Islanders. We wish them much success in the future."
19-year-old Lapenna is a Laval, QC native and was selected in the 4th round, 57th overall by Val-d'Or in 2018. In 2021 he was invited to attend the Toronto Maple Leafs rookie camp. So far this season he has played in 21 games and boasts a .906 save percentage.
